Colour Umoria

Overview

The Dungeons of Moria is a single player dungeon simulation originally written by Robert Alan Koeneke, with its first public release in 1983. The game was originally developed using VMS Pascal before being ported to the C language by James E. Wilson in 1988, and released a Umoria.

Moria/Umoria has had many variants over the years. Umoria was also an inspiration for one the most commercially successful action roguelike games, Diablo! The Acorn Archimedes version was ported by Edouard Poor in 1992.
